Collective unconscious, term introduced by psychiatrist carl jung to represent a form of the unconscious that part of the mind containing memories and impulses of which the individual is not aware common to mankind as a whole and originating in the inherited structure of the brain. In jungian psychology, a part of the unconscious mind, shared by a society, a people, or all humankind, that is the product of ancestral experience. Collective unconscious refers to the part of the human psyche that contains information that has been inherited from our ancestors and is commonly shared among all humans. The collective unconscious is a concept originally defined by psychoanalyst carl jung and is sometimes called the objective psyche. The collective unconscious is a term coined by psychoanalyst carl jung and refers to the unconscious mind shared by all of humanity.
